Actions of the City Council Page 1 of 1 February 12, 2025 <br /> <br /> Planning Commission <br />Agenda Report <br /> February 12, 2025 <br /> Item 7 <br /> <br />SUBJECT: Actions of the City Council <br /> <br />January 21, 2025 <br /> <br />Consent Calendar: <br /> <br />Actions of the Zoning Administrator and Planning Commission <br />Approve the first amendment to the as-needed Maintenance Agreement for pavement striping <br />and signage services with Womack Striping, Inc., to increase the contract maximum by <br />$50,000 to $275,000 for the current two -year term through June 30, 2025, and extend the <br />contract for one additional year by $50,000 with an annual maximum of $150,000 beginning <br />July 1, 2025 <br />Council approved the consent calendar, as recommended . <br /> <br />February 4, 2025 <br /> <br />Consent Calendar: <br /> <br />Actions of the Zoning Administrator and Planning Commission <br />Adopt Ordinance No. 2290 approving the applications for: (1) Planned Unit Development <br />rezoning (P21-1173) of two parcels totaling approximately 2.3 acres in area from Central- <br />Commercial (C-C) to Planned Unit Development-Mixed-Use (PUD-MU) District; (2) Planned <br />Unit Development plan (PUD-146) to: (a) retain the two-story single-family home and construct <br />a two-story addition to the north side of the home; (b) demolish the detached accessory <br />dwelling unit, Barone's restaurant, and all other structures and site modifications; and (c) <br />construct 14 detached single-family homes and two commercial buildings with a public plaza <br />and parking lot, new private street, and related site improvements, subject to the conditions of <br />approval 475 and 493 Saint John Street <br />Council approved the consent calendar, as recommended . <br /> <br />Public Hearing: <br />Receive update on residential development proposals on two properties in East Pleasanton, <br />outside the City Limits and 1) Provide direction to proceed with applications for annexation and <br />development in Pleasanton; 2) Provide feedback on key issues relative to the two projects; 3) <br />Approve key terms regarding processing of applications for the Arroyo Lago Project; and 4) <br />Approve Key Terms regarding processing of applications for the East Lakes Project <br />Council continued the hearing item to the next regular meeting.
